Chair’s Report to March 2023
The year of March 2022 to March 2023 saw some challenges which the Trustees and Committee members worked hard to overcome. We had some Committee members and a Trustee resign however new Trustees joined and all members have proved to be hard working and full of new ideas.
Once again, throughout the year many events were held by different groups and businesses. The Recreational Hall Committee held a particularly successful event to celebrate the Queen’s Platinum Jubilee which was provided free due to grants and donations. The Hall makes an annual donation to the Church Newsletter.
Refurbishment of the bar area was completed to a high standard and cleaning maintenance of the Hall continued to take place.
The sudden and unexpected resignation of the Treasurer Trustee provided challenges which were overcome by the invaluable contribution of an experienced forensic accountant who also oversaw a Financial System Review and agreed to subsequently become a Trustee.
Finally, I would like to thank once again all Committee members past and present. Without the voluntary efforts and work given to keep this wonderful Village Hall going, Seaton and Sigglesthorne and the surrounding rural area would be deprived of heritage going back to 1935.
